How to read the directory

Each row uses the institution's registered College Scorecard name, primary-campus state, reported undergraduate enrollment, and ownership sector. Sort by enrollment to compare scale, or use the alpha index when you know a school's name. A missing value means the source did not report a usable figure; it is not zero.

School profiles add average net price, admissions, completion, debt, program, and former-student earnings measures where the federal source reports them. Institution earnings cover federally aided entry cohorts who were working and not enrolled 6 or 10 years after starting school; they are not graduate-only salaries and do not cover every former student.

Methodology

The college directory is sourced from the U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ard and the IPEDS (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System) institutional characteristics file. Every institution that participates in Title IV federal student aid is included. Enrollment figures come from IPEDS Fall enrollment surveys; ownership sector (public, private nonprofit, private for-profit) follows the Carnegie classification as reported by each institution.
